From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913) (web1913)
Songster \Song"ster\, n. [AS. sangestre a female singer.]
1. One who sings; one skilled in singing; -- not often
applied to human beings.
2. (Zo["o]l.) A singing bird.
From WordNet (r) 1.7 (wn)
songster
n 1: a composer of words or music for popular songs [syn: {songwriter},
{ballad maker}]
2: a person who sings
3: any bird having a musical call [syn: {songbird}]
